
Celebrating togetherness for the Hospital's first anniversary
The 16th and 17th of April 2025 were two days full of emotion and gratitude. We celebrated one year since the opening of the Hospital we built, having already treated 3.500 children. It was an important moment, and our thanks go out to all those who helped with their work, dedication and generosity.Our Hospital has grown nicely, getting its fair share of smiles, love and care every day. But just like it takes a village to raise a child, it takes togetherness to raise a Hospital and to support it in becoming what we all dreamed it would be.
And as we had so many reasons to be happy, we celebrated for two whole days.
On April 16, in the Atrium of the new Hospital, we held a press conference with Mr. Daniel Buzatu (the hospital manager), Dr. Anna Kadar (the medical director), Carmen Uscatu and Oana Gheorghiu, Dr. Ruxandra Vidlescu (chief of Oncology), Dr. Radu Tăbăcaru (chief of the ICU), Dr. Sorin Târnoveanu (chief of Neurosurgery) and the architect of the project, Raluca Șoaita.April 16 was also the day we launched the online version of Radio Dăruiește Viață – the first radio in Romania to broadcast from a hospital. And not just any hospital, but one built entirely from donations and sponsorships! The radio, initially created for the patients and the staff working in the new building, can now be listened to by anyone, right from the daruiesteviata.ro website.
